OK boys, after some more work, I think I'm finally done adding and buttoned her up. Guns on, as well as the antennas. I think I'm going to paint her black and red with the black having a star field. The "camo" will be a MS 32 18D pattern like North Carolina using the black and red, thanks for the idea Bruce. I'm not sure I'll paint any red on the superstructure but I'll see how dark it is. Anyway, here she is just finished, then with the black.
